Finance Review Summary — Harwick Street Lease. Renegotiation with Pellgrove Estates concluded last week. We secured a 12% reduction on base rent and a two-year break clause, offset by taking on internal maintenance costs. Net annual saving is projected at roughly 8% of facilities spend. Sales leads should note that showroom space on the ground floor is unchanged, so client demos continue as normal. The savings feed directly into next year's commercial plans, summarised confidentially below.

board note of kaguf-kawig: Novdorax Logistics plans to raise the Aldax list price by 41.6 percent in July. The board signed off on a budget of $484.6 million for Project Druiel. The renewal with Gorirox Logistics closes at $136.6 million a year, 37.5 percent above the last contract. Project Silmir slips by a full year because of the audit delay.

// Fixture: reproduces the Larkspan session-refresh race (bug #882).
// Two concurrent refreshes of the same session caused the second to
// invalidate the first, logging users out. Fixture seeds one session
// near expiry; the test fires parallel refreshes and asserts a single
// winner. The stub auth service expects the bearer token below.

bearer token for yagef-yahaf: eyJhbGciOiJIUzI1NiIsInR5cCI6IkpXVCJ9.eyJzdWIiOiIjTGyX4q1qSIn0.o7LtVLNaptGl

Finance Review Summary — Q3

The pilot with Marlowe & Finch, the regional retail chain, closed its first full quarter within budget. Revenue from the three trial stores reached 94% of forecast, with fulfilment costs running 6% under plan. Gross margin on the Kestrel product line held at 41%. Department heads should note that staffing for a wider rollout remains unbudgeted. The following note is restricted to this circulation and should not be forwarded.

confidential, kahog-bawif: The northern region missed its Pramir quota by 20.0 percent last quarter. Casaxek Freight plans to lower the Fraion list price by 41.5 percent in December. The finance team signed off on a budget of $236.4 million for Project Druius. The renewal with Fenysix Partners closes at $91.3 million a year, 2.1 percent below the last contract.